Since the function f is linear we know that is given by the equation f(x)=Ax+B where A, B are constants to be found. Using the assumptions we obtain that A and B need to satisfy the system 300A+B=1700 and 800A+B=4300. Solving this for A and B we obtain A=26/5 and B=140. Thus, the linear function we are trying to find is given by the formula f(x)=(26/5)x+140.
